以枳壳PoncirustrifoliataRaf.实生苗上胚轴为材料进行离体培养,BA1mg/L时,出芽率最高(86.0%),BA浓度升高,出芽率随之下降;苗龄为20d的实生苗,其外植体易于出芽;实生苗培养中照光与否对出芽无太大影响;外植体取材部位,以实生苗的中部及下部较好,出芽率可达95%以上。

Epicotyls from sterile seedling of Poncirus trifoliata (L.)Raf. were cultured in vitro. Results indicated that BA at a concentration of 1 mg/L gave the highest shoot formation frequency (86.0%)·As BA concentration increased,the ability of shoot formation decreased. The capacity of shoot regeneration was also related to the age of sterile seedling, the explants from 20 days sterile seedling were optimal. There was no significant difference on shoot formation of the explants from sterile seedling that was cultured under light or in dark. When epicotyls from different part of sterile seedling were cultured, the highest shoot induction frequency (over 95%)was obtained from the explants excised from middle and basal end, and the shoot induction frequency of the apical end explants decreased markedly.
